Eight years ago today, my life changed forever.

I remember being in a hospital bed surrounded by monitors, wires, and machines after being diagnosed with Congestive Heart Failure. My cardiologist told me my heart was functioning at only 10%. Hearing those words was terrifying. The future suddenly felt uncertain.

I did everything the doctors and specialists asked of me. I took the medications, followed the treatment plan, and wore that incredibly annoying LifeVest every single day. There were moments of fear, frustration, and doubt, but I kept fighting.

The truth is, there were people who didn’t think I would make it. There were moments when the odds were stacked against me. But God had a different plan for my life.

Today marks 8 years since that diagnosis, and I am still here. Still standing. Still fighting. Still grateful.

Every day is a gift that I refuse to take for granted. My journey has taught me that strength is found in the moments when you have no choice but to keep going, and faith can carry you through the darkest seasons of your life.

To anyone facing a health battle right now: don’t give up. Your story isn’t over yet.

Eight years later, I am living proof that miracles still happen.

June is Men’s Mental Health Awareness Month 💚

To every man silently carrying the weight of the world, this is your reminder: You don’t have to do it alone.

Society tells men to “man up,” stay strong, and keep their feelings to themselves. But real strength isn’t suffering in silence. Real strength is speaking up, asking for help, and taking care of your mental health.

Depression, anxiety, stress, trauma, and burnout don’t discriminate. They affect fathers, sons, brothers, husbands, friends, and coworkers every single day.

Check on the men in your life. Ask them how they’re REALLY doing. Listen without judgment. Sometimes a simple conversation can make a bigger difference than you realize.

To every man reading this: Your feelings are valid. Your struggles matter. Your life matters. 💚
